Output 22421b599d6dd26a1f95a826a36df4288b94b309671e150315e14b3dcabfb224: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899e2cf38f7dae51939865264d79738c93d157bb OP_EQUAL
address
MLSpHwgvptnE8S2EmBQFfKNhisZJgWqyyz
transaction
22421b599d6dd26a1f95a826a36df4288b94b309671e150315e14b3dcabfb224
spent
true